Analyzing the forecast for the import of fish-hooks to France between 2024 and 2028, we see a gradual decline in value from $7.120 million to $7.082 million USD. The data reflects a consistent downward trend with a slight yearly decrease, indicating a subdued demand or increased domestic production. In 2023, the import value stood at approximately $7.130 million USD.
